The circuitry of an illuminated skip cap.
bigclivedotcom 5:18
51,901 views · 2,705 likes Watch on YouTube ↗
This must be one of the simplest videos I've done. I got this from eBay to look at the construction, and it's actually very neat. It's not just been bodged onto an existing hat. Everything has been designed for the purpose.
